NEW DELHI: The Civil Aviation Ministry on Wednesday mentioned using masks isn’t obligatory throughout air journey however passengers ought to ideally use them amid the declining variety of coronavirus instances.

Till now, using masks or face covers whereas travelling on flights was obligatory.

In a communication to the scheduled airways, the ministry mentioned the most recent resolution has been taken in step with the federal government’s coverage of a graded method to COVID-19 administration response.

“The in-flight announcements henceforth may only mention that in view of the threat posed by COVID-19, all passengers should preferably use mask/face covers,” the communication mentioned.

It additionally mentioned that any particular reference to high-quality/penal motion needn’t be introduced as a part of the in-flight bulletins.

The whole variety of energetic coronavirus instances within the nation accounted was solely 0.02 per cent of the overall infections and the restoration price elevated to 98.79 per cent, in line with the most recent official knowledge.

The quantity of people that have recuperated from the illness surged to 4,41,28,580 and the case fatality price was recorded at 1.19 per cent.
